Poverty Rate in Morgan County, Ohio

Morgan County, Ohio has a poverty rate of 12.9%, which ranks #1,508 of 3,222 out of 3,222 counties nationwide. This is 2.5% above the national value of 12.6%.

Within Ohio, Morgan County ranks #46 of 88 out of 88 counties. This places it in the 53th percentile nationally.

Percentage of the population living below the federal poverty line. All data comes from the U.S. Census Bureau's American Community Survey (ACS) 5-Year Estimates for 2024.
